我不使用啟動板,特別是因為啟動板中有很多無用的應用程序,您也無法將其刪除。對於擴展塢和儀表板之類的東西,我在網上找到了有關如何將其刪除的指南,但對於啟動板卻沒有。是否可以完全刪除啟動板(在OS X 10.9.4上)?
我不使用啟動板,特別是因為啟動板中有很多無用的應用程序,您也無法將其刪除。對於擴展塢和儀表板之類的東西,我在網上找到了有關如何將其刪除的指南,但對於啟動板卻沒有。是否可以完全刪除啟動板(在OS X 10.9.4上)?
由於它是操作系統的一部分,因此不應將其刪除。
充其量,您可以完全清空它並刪除
有一種方法可以完全清空Launchpad,甚至可以刪除Apple自己的應用程序。這個技巧的癥結在於清除Lion使用的數據庫內容,以了解Launchpad中的去向。為此,啟動Terminal(與往常一樣,位於/ Applications / Utilities中),然後在命令行中粘貼以下命令序列:
sqlite3〜/ Library / Application \ Support / Dock / *。db“從應用程序中刪除;從WHERE title<>組中刪除”;從WHERE rowid>2項目中刪除;“; Killall Dock
請不要試圖像 rm
這樣使用蠻力的Terminal命令,因為它會產生不希望的結果(更多的問題會解決) )特別是rm- rf很危險( f kbd>)會忽略任何警告,而只是不可逆地刪除文件。如您所見,這是操作系統要求的“請勿刪除”警告。 sub>
您到底想做什麼?您可以從Dock中刪除啟動板。
您還可以進入“系統偏好設置”,進入“軌跡板偏好設置”(第二行),選擇“ ”。頂部欄上的“更多手勢” ,然後取消選中此復選框以取消選擇 Launch Pad 。這樣,您就不會通過捏手勢進入LauchPad。
您無法完全刪除LaunchPad,因為它是系統軟件而不是普通應用程序,但是您沒有被迫使用它。但是,將其從Dock中移除後,捏手勢幾乎可以消除其使用。
可以使用終端工具 rm -rf
刪除Launchpad應用程序鏈接,但這是極不可取的,它不會刪除Launchpad系統服務,而只是刪除Application鏈接。
如果仍然希望繼續進行操作,請按照以下說明操作:
sudo rm -rf / Applications / Launchpad。應用
Launchpad將不再位於“應用程序”目錄中,並且當您嘗試啟動Launchpad時,Dock中的Launchpad圖標將顯示一個問號。
要丟棄Dock圖標,請將啟動板圖標拖到垃圾箱(Dock的最右側)。
LaunchPad似乎是Dock的一部分,而不是一個單獨的進程,因此,如果不禁用Dock也無法真正禁用或刪除它。以下命令是我可以用來消除Launchpad的最接近命令-將它們保存到腳本中並運行。仍然有幾種方法可以啟動啟動板疊加層,但屏幕應始終為空。
此過程會修改系統文件,因此請進行備份!我僅在OS X 10.9 Mavericks上進行過測試(因為我愛Mavericks),但是如果禁用SIP,它可能會在 上工作到10.14,並且在10.15上進行了一些其他調整。
#刪除啟動板應用程序快捷方式
sudo rm -rf /應用程序/Launchpad.app
#在當前用戶帳戶上禁用啟動板手勢
默認寫com.apple.dock showLaunchpadGestureEnabled -int 0
#在以後的任何用戶帳戶上禁用啟動板手勢
sudo默認寫入/ System / Library / User \ Template / Non_localized / Library / Preferences / com.apple.dock showLaunchpadGestureEnabled -int 0
#修改用戶模板文件夾的權限後,我們對其進行了修改
sudo chown -R root:wheel /系統/庫/用戶\模板/
sudo chmod 700 /系統/庫/用戶\模板/
#如果應用程序的捆綁包ID包含“。”,則將其從啟動板中排除。實際上,此規則將適用於每個捆綁軟件ID,但不包括所有應用。
echo'<?xml version =“ 1.0” encoding =“ UTF-8”?><!DOCTYPE plist PUBLIC“-// Apple // DTD PLIST 1.0 // EN”“ http://www.apple.com/DTDs/對propertyList-1.0.dtd“><plist版本=”1.0“><dict><key>launchpad< / key><dict><key>ignore< / key><dict><key>rules< / key><array><dict><key>bundleid< / key><string>.< / string><key>type< / key><string>contains< / string>< / dict>< / array>< / dict>< / dict>< / dict>< / plist>'| sudo tee /系統/庫/CoreServices/Dock.app/Contents/Resources/LaunchPadLayout.plist
#重置LaunchPad
默認寫com.apple.dock ResetLaunchPad -bool true
#重新啟動Dock和Finder
Killall碼頭查找器
Launchpad在哲學上極大地困擾了我–它打破了OS X圍繞應用程序捆綁,雙擊行為以及其他事情的UI隱喻。我不知道這對其他任何人都有用,但是我希望將它記錄在某個地方。